A CM spout about Rev. McIntire brought back many memories of the City of Cape, when the season was from Easter to Labor Day. My memory of the rev. was that he was a proponent of a strict interpretation of the Bible. He was not a politically-correct individual, but he wasn't afraid to be himself. He was beloved by his followers and owned properties such as the Christian Admiral and Congress Hall to name a few. I wonder what the rev. would think of CM today, and the modern history of some of his properties. Do times change the people or the people the times? A memory of times past.
